Why MySQL is the Best Open-Source Alternative for SQL Server Users Who Need Enterprise-Level Support

Why MySQL is the Best Open-Source Alternative for SQL Server Users Who Need Enterprise-Level Support

For years, Microsoft SQL Server has been the go-to database for enterprises seeking a reliable and robust relational database management system (RDBMS). However, as businesses evolve, the cost of proprietary software, vendor lock-in, and the need for flexibility are driving many organizations to explore open-source alternatives.

If your company is considering a transition from SQL Server to an open-source database but still requires enterprise-grade support, MySQL is the best option. Not only is MySQL a powerful, scalable, and cost-effective alternative, but it also provides robust enterprise support, making it the ideal choice for businesses that need both freedom and reliability.

In this article, we’ll explore:

  • Why companies are moving away from SQL Server
  • Why MySQL is the best open-source alternative for SQL Server users
  • How MySQL ensures enterprise-grade support and reliability
  • The advantages of MySQL in terms of cost, scalability, and cloud readiness
  • Why migration from SQL Server to MySQL is easier than you think

By the end of this article, top and middle management will have a clear understanding of why MySQL is the best choice for enterprises transitioning from SQL Server.



The Growing Need to Move Away from SQL Server

Many organizations have relied on SQL Server for years. However, several factors are now pushing businesses to explore alternatives:

1. High Licensing & Support Costs

SQL Server’s licensing costs have increased significantly, particularly with the shift to subscription-based pricing models. Many businesses find themselves locked into expensive Microsoft licensing agreements, driving up their total cost of ownership (TCO).

2. Vendor Lock-In & Lack of Flexibility

SQL Server users are often forced to operate within Microsoft’s ecosystem, making it difficult to integrate with other platforms. If a company wants to shift to a multi-cloud or hybrid cloud strategy, SQL Server’s licensing and compatibility restrictions can become a major hurdle.

3. Expensive Enterprise-Level Features

Enterprise features like high availability, advanced analytics, and real-time replication often require additional paid add-ons in SQL Server. These features come built-in or at a lower cost with MySQL Enterprise Edition.

4. Cloud & Open-Source Adoption Trends

More organizations are moving toward open-source software to reduce costs and increase flexibility. Cloud providers like AWS, Google Cloud, and Oracle Cloud offer managed MySQL services, making it easier to deploy and scale compared to SQL Server.



Why MySQL is the Best Open-Source Alternative for SQL Server Users

MySQL is the most widely used open-source RDBMS, with a strong reputation for reliability, performance, and enterprise support. Here’s why it stands out as the best alternative for SQL Server users:

1. Familiar SQL Syntax & Easy Learning Curve

  • SQL Server and MySQL both use standard SQL, making the transition easier.
  • Developers and database administrators (DBAs) familiar with SQL Server can quickly adapt to MySQL without significant retraining.

2. Enterprise-Grade Support & Security

  • Unlike other open-source databases, MySQL offers a fully supported enterprise version: MySQL Enterprise Edition.
  • Enterprise support includes 24/7 access to MySQL experts, security patches, performance monitoring, and compliance tools.
  • Organizations get the benefits of open-source software without sacrificing reliability or security.

3. Lower Cost Without Compromising Features

  • No expensive licensing fees – MySQL is free for community use, and even the enterprise edition is significantly more affordable than SQL Server.
  • Advanced features like replication, clustering, and partitioning are included in MySQL Enterprise Edition at a lower cost than SQL Server’s equivalent add-ons.

4. Superior Scalability & Performance

  • MySQL is optimized for high-performance applications and can efficiently handle both OLTP (transactional workloads) and OLAP (analytics workloads).
  • MySQL HeatWave, a high-performance analytics engine, enables real-time analytics on transactional data, eliminating the need for expensive solutions like SQL Server Analysis Services or Azure Synapse.

5. Multi-Cloud & Hybrid Cloud Ready

  • Unlike SQL Server, which ties you to the Microsoft ecosystem, MySQL is cloud-agnostic and available as a managed service on AWS, Google Cloud, and Oracle Cloud.
  • MySQL enables a flexible cloud strategy, allowing businesses to migrate workloads across different cloud providers without vendor lock-in.

6. More Control & Customization

  • MySQL allows businesses to tailor their database environment to their specific needs.
  • Unlike SQL Server, which has restrictions on third-party integrations, MySQL easily integrates with various tools, frameworks, and platforms.

7. Open-Source Innovation & Community Support

  • With a large global developer community, MySQL benefits from continuous innovation and strong community-driven improvements.
  • Unlike SQL Server, where updates are dictated by Microsoft’s roadmap, MySQL provides greater transparency and flexibility in adopting new features.



Why MySQL is the Best Database for Migration from SQL Server

Migration from SQL Server to MySQL is easier than many businesses expect. Here’s why:

1. SQL Compatibility & Smooth Transition

  • MySQL and SQL Server both use ANSI SQL, so most queries and procedures can be easily converted.
  • Many SQL Server concepts (such as tables, indexes, views, and stored procedures) have direct equivalents in MySQL.

2. Automated Migration Tools

  • MySQL Workbench provides a built-in migration wizard to help migrate databases from SQL Server with minimal effort.
  • Many third-party tools offer automated schema conversion, data transfer, and testing to ensure a seamless transition.

3. High Availability & Disaster Recovery

  • MySQL supports replication, clustering, and failover mechanisms similar to SQL Server’s Always On Availability Groups, but at a fraction of the cost.
  • Businesses can deploy MySQL in high-availability configurations using MySQL InnoDB Cluster or MySQL Group Replication.

4. Hybrid Coexistence with SQL Server

  • MySQL can run alongside SQL Server in a hybrid setup, allowing businesses to gradually transition instead of migrating everything at once.
  • Organizations can start migrating non-critical applications first before moving mission-critical workloads to MySQL.



Final Thoughts: The Future is Open, and MySQL is Leading the Way

For businesses looking to break free from high SQL Server licensing fees and vendor lock-in, MySQL offers the best balance between cost, performance, enterprise support, and cloud readiness.

It provides a familiar SQL experience – making the transition easy.

It offers enterprise-grade support – ensuring reliability and security.

It reduces costs significantly – while providing the same (or better) features.

It enables multi-cloud flexibility – avoiding lock-in to a single vendor.

It has a clear migration path from SQL Server – with tools to make the transition seamless.

With MySQL Enterprise Edition, businesses can enjoy all the benefits of open-source software without sacrificing security, stability, or support.

If your organization is considering moving from SQL Server to an open-source alternative, now is the time to act.

Are you ready to explore MySQL as your next enterprise database solution? Contact our team today to discuss how we can help you migrate efficiently and cost-effectively.

Would you like me to tailor this into a whitepaper or provide a specific migration checklist for your audience?

To view or add a comment, sign in

More articles by DataTech Integrator

Insights from the community

Others also viewed

Explore topics